A Song for Molly is both a love story and a poetic homage to science. The subjects in this first-person novella range from encounters with Wittgenstein, Einstein and G del, to trying to live with a dog named Molly. The science is serious although the tone is whimsical. The spirit of this book can be demonstrated by a conversation between Einstein and his assistant Ernst Straus: ' 'You know G del has really gone crazy.' So I said, 'Well, what worse could he have done?' 'He voted for Eisenhower.' '
